What is Java Minecraft?

Before we dive into the question, let’s clarify what Java Minecraft is. Java Minecraft, also known as Minecraft: Java Edition, is the original version of Minecraft that was developed using the Java programming language. It was first released in 2009 and is still widely played today.

What is Xbox Minecraft?

Xbox Minecraft, on the other hand, refers to the version of Minecraft that is specifically designed for Xbox consoles. Minecraft: Xbox Edition was first released in 2012 and is optimized for Microsoft’s Xbox consoles.

Can Java Minecraft be played on Xbox?

Now, let’s get to the crux of the matter. Can you play Java Minecraft on Xbox? The answer is no. Java Minecraft is not compatible with Xbox consoles. The reason is simple: Java Minecraft is designed to run on computers with the Java Virtual Machine (JVM), which is not available on Xbox consoles. Xbox consoles, on the other hand, use a different operating system and architecture, which is not compatible with Java-based games.
